So let\u2019s look at some home remedies to help manage frequent urination.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p><em>Friendly Reminder: The information shared here is for educational purposes only and the reader should consult a registered medical practitioner before implementing any changes to their health routine.<\/em><\/p>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><span class=\"ez-toc-section\" id=\"What_Causes_Frequent_Urination\"><\/span><strong>What Causes Frequent Urination?<\/strong><span class=\"ez-toc-section-end\"><\/span><\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p>Frequent urination is a common symptom linked to various conditions. Its causes can vary depending on factors like gender, age, and life stage. Here are a few possible reasons:<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\">1. <strong>Urinary Tract and Bladder Conditions<\/strong><\/h3>\n\n\n\n<p>The need to pee often can also be due to certain conditions that affect the urinary tract<a href=\"https:\/\/pmc.ncbi.nlm.nih.gov\/articles\/PMC4007340\/pdf\/ABR-3-100.pdf\"><sup>[1]<\/sup><\/a>. Some of the conditions are:\u00a0<\/p>\n\n\n\n<ul>\n<li>Urinary Tract Infection\u00a0\u00a0<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Overactive Bladder Syndrome\u00a0<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Interstitial Cystitis (frequent urge to urinate with a painful bladder)\u00a0\u00a0<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Bladder Cancer (rare).<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Incontinence due to neurological problems<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\">2. <strong>Diabetes<\/strong><\/h3>\n\n\n\n<p>You might be experiencing frequent urination if you have high blood sugar levels. This is common in people with uncontrolled diabetes. Thus, frequent urination may be an indicator for you to check your blood sugar levels<a href=\"https:\/\/pmc.ncbi.nlm.nih.gov\/articles\/PMC4007340\/pdf\/ABR-3-100.pdf\"><sup>[1]<\/sup><\/a>.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\">3. <strong>Pregnancy<\/strong><\/h3>\n\n\n\n<p>During pregnancy, there is increased pressure on the bladder, with the baby taking up more space, therefore, causing the frequent urge to urinate.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\">4. <strong>Prostate Problems<\/strong><\/h3>\n\n\n\n<p>Pressure is exerted on the bladder with an increase in the size of the prostate, which leads to frequent urination<a href=\"https:\/\/pmc.ncbi.nlm.nih.gov\/articles\/PMC4007340\/pdf\/ABR-3-100.pdf\"><sup>[1]<\/sup><\/a>.\u00a0<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\">5. <strong>Other<\/strong> <strong>Issues<\/strong><\/h3>\n\n\n\n<p>Some other causes for frequent urination include:\u00a0<\/p>\n\n\n\n<ul>\n<li>Stroke<a href=\"https:\/\/medlineplus.gov\/ency\/article\/003140.htm\"><sup>[9]<\/sup>\u00a0<\/a><\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Vaginitis (inflammation of the vagina)\u00a0<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Pelvic tumour\u00a0<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Use of medicines like diuretics which cause frequent urination\u00a0<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Radiation therapy to the pelvic area\u00a0<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Too much coffee or alcohol<a href=\"https:\/\/medlineplus.gov\/ency\/article\/003140.htm\"><sup>[9]<\/sup><\/a> consumption\u00a0<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Neurogenic bladder<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Prolapse of organs in the pelvic region through the vagina<\/li>\n<\/ul><div id=\"sfa_container_160120\" class=\"sfa_container\" style=\"display:none\"><div class=\"sfa_overlay\"><\/div><button id=\"sfa_btn_160120\" class=\"sfa_btn\">Show Full Article<\/button><\/div>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><span class=\"ez-toc-section\" id=\"Symptoms_of_Frequent_Urination\"><\/span><strong>Symptoms of Frequent Urination<\/strong><span class=\"ez-toc-section-end\"><\/span><\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p>Frequent urination is itself a symptom which can occur due to any of the above-stated causes. If you notice that you are urinating more than four to eight times a day, you might be having the issue of frequent urination. When you consult your physician, you may have to undergo an examination and tests such as urine test, ultrasound and\/or cystoscopy to track down the cause of frequent urination.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<blockquote class=\"wp-block-quote doc-quote is-layout-flow wp-block-quote-is-layout-flow\">\n<p>Frequent urination, especially in elderly males, can be due to benign hyperplasia of the prostate, due to which there is an obstruction in urine flow and frequent urge to void the bladder. An elderly male having such symptoms should visit his physician and get himself investigated and treated accordingly.<\/p>\n<cite><a href=\"https:\/\/pharmeasy.in\/legal\/editorial-policy\/dr-nikhil-yadav--75\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\"><strong>Dr. Nikhil Yadav, MBBS MD,CCEBDM<\/strong><\/a><\/cite><\/blockquote>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><span class=\"ez-toc-section\" id=\"Suggested_Home_Remedies_for_Frequent_Urination\"><\/span><strong>Suggested Home Remedies for Frequent Urination<\/strong><span class=\"ez-toc-section-end\"><\/span><\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p>The urge to frequently pee can occur to anyone regardless of age and gender. Kegel Exercises<\/strong>\u00a0<\/h3>\n\n\n<div class=\"wp-block-image\">\n<figure class=\"aligncenter size-medium\"><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" width=\"300\" height=\"200\" src=\"https:\/\/blog-images-1.pharmeasy.in\/2019\/12\/30144320\/shutterstock_696136705-300x200.jpg\" alt=\"\" class=\"wp-image-7487\" srcset=\"https:\/\/blog-images-1.pharmeasy.in\/2019\/12\/30144320\/shutterstock_696136705-300x200.jpg 300w, https:\/\/blog-images-1.pharmeasy.in\/2019\/12\/30144320\/shutterstock_696136705-768x512.jpg 768w, https:\/\/blog-images-1.pharmeasy.in\/2019\/12\/30144320\/shutterstock_696136705-1024x683.jpg 1024w, https:\/\/blog-images-1.pharmeasy.in\/2019\/12\/30144320\/shutterstock_696136705-810x540.jpg 810w, https:\/\/blog-images-1.pharmeasy.in\/2019\/12\/30144320\/shutterstock_696136705-1140x760.jpg 1140w\" sizes=\"(max-width: 300px) 100vw, 300px\" \/><\/figure><\/div>\n\n\n<p>Kegel exercises help in strengthening the muscles of the pelvic region. They are also helpful in strengthening the urinary bladder. Therefore, they can be helpful for frequent urination, which might occur due to weakened muscles of the pelvic region<a href=\"https:\/\/www.ncbi.nlm.nih.gov\/books\/NBK555898\/\"><sup>[10]<\/sup><\/a>. The following are the steps of the exercises:\u00a0<\/p>\n\n\n\n<ul>\n<li>You can sit or lie down after emptying your bladder.\u00a0<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>First, you have to tighten your pelvic floor muscles and hold on for three to five seconds.\u00a0<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>Then count for three to five seconds and relax your muscles.\u00a0<\/li>\n\n\n\n<li>You have to repeat this ten times, three times a day. i.e. in the morning, afternoon and night<a href=\"https:\/\/medlineplus.gov\/ency\/patientinstructions\/000141.htm\"><sup>[8]<\/sup><\/a>.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n\n\n\n<p><strong><em>Also Read: <a href=\"https:\/\/pharmeasy.in\/blog\/home-remedies-for-pinworms\/\" target=\"_blank\" rel=\"noreferrer noopener\">Simple Home Remedies For Pinworms<\/a><\/em><\/strong><\/p>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><span class=\"ez-toc-section\" id=\"When_to_Seek_Medical_Help\"><\/span><strong>When to Seek Medical Help?<\/strong><span class=\"ez-toc-section-end\"><\/span><\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p>There are a wide range of reasons why frequent urination can occur.
